Commercial Space Travel Market Report Description

The commercial space travel market is an exciting and rapidly growing sector within the broader aerospace industry. This market focuses on providing space travel services to private individuals, businesses, and researchers, marking a significant shift from traditional government-led space missions to privately funded ventures. Over the past decade, advancements in technology, reduced costs of space launch, and increasing interest from high-net-worth individuals have driven the growth of commercial space travel. Companies like SpaceX, Blue Origin, and Virgin Galactic have been at the forefront, offering suborbital and orbital flights for tourists, commercial payloads, and scientific research. The market is poised for exponential growth as technological advancements continue to make space travel more accessible and cost-effective. Additionally, collaborations between private companies and government agencies are fostering innovation and creating new opportunities for commercialization. This report provides a comprehensive analysis of the current state of the commercial space travel market, examining market dynamics, competitive landscape, and future growth prospects.

Latest Trends

One of the most prominent trends in the commercial space travel market is the increasing number of suborbital flights designed for space tourism. Companies like Virgin Galactic and Blue Origin have developed spacecraft capable of taking passengers to the edge of space, offering them a few minutes of weightlessness and breathtaking views of Earth. Another significant trend is the development of reusable launch systems. SpaceX’s Falcon 9 and Falcon Heavy rockets, which can be reused multiple times, have significantly reduced the cost of space travel, making it more economically viable. Additionally, there is a growing interest in space habitats and hotels, with companies exploring the possibility of building commercial space stations for longer stays in orbit. These trends indicate a broadening of the commercial space travel market beyond just brief spaceflights to include extended stays and more comprehensive space experiences.

Drivers

The growth of the commercial space travel market is driven by several key factors. One primary driver is the increasing investment from private companies and venture capitalists, which has accelerated technological advancements and reduced costs. High-profile successes, such as SpaceX’s crewed missions to the International Space Station, have also bolstered confidence and interest in commercial space ventures. Another significant driver is the rising interest in space tourism among high-net-worth individuals seeking unique and exclusive experiences. The promise of space travel as a new frontier for adventure and luxury has captured the imagination of the wealthy, providing a lucrative customer base. Government support and regulatory frameworks are also crucial drivers, as agencies like NASA and the FAA collaborate with private companies to develop safety standards and provide funding for research and development. These drivers collectively contribute to the expanding scope and scale of commercial space travel.

Market Challenges

Despite its promising growth, the commercial space travel market faces several challenges. One of the primary challenges is the high cost associated with space travel. While reusable rockets have reduced some expenses, the overall cost of developing and launching space missions remains substantial, limiting accessibility to only the wealthiest individuals and organizations. Safety concerns are another significant challenge, as ensuring the safety of passengers in space requires rigorous testing, advanced technology, and adherence to stringent regulatory standards. Additionally, the nascent stage of space travel infrastructure presents logistical and operational challenges. The development of spaceports, training facilities, and support services is essential to support the growing market. Environmental concerns related to space travel, such as the potential impact on the Earth’s atmosphere and space debris, also pose challenges that need to be addressed to ensure sustainable growth.

Latest Trends in the MRO Market One of the latest trends in the Aircraft MRO market is the adoption of advanced digital technologies. Digital twins, predictive maintenance, and big data analytics are revolutionizing how maintenance activities are planned and executed. These technologies enable more accurate forecasting of maintenance needs, thus reducing unexpected downtime and optimizing the use of resources. Additionally, the integration of Internet of Things (IoT) devices and sensors in aircraft systems provides real-time data, enhancing the monitoring and management of aircraft health. Another emerging trend is the increasing use of 3D printing for the production of aircraft parts. This technology allows for rapid prototyping and on-demand manufacturing, significantly reducing lead times and costs associated with traditional manufacturing processes. The MRO market is also witnessing a shift towards more sustainable practices. Environmental concerns and regulatory pressures are driving the adoption of greener technologies and processes within the industry. Companies are exploring the use of eco-friendly materials, energy-efficient practices, and waste reduction strategies to minimize their environmental footprint. The use of s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) in maintenance operations is gaining traction, reflecting the industry's commitment to reducing carbon emissions. Furthermore, partnerships and collaborations are becoming increasingly common, with MRO providers working closely with airlines, OEMs, and technology firms to develop innovative solutions that promote sustainability. Another significant trend is the rise of Maintenance-as-a-Service (MaaS) models. This approach allows airlines to outsource their maintenance activities to specialized MRO providers, offering flexibility and cost savings. MaaS models provide airlines with access to advanced maintenance capabilities without the need for significant capital investments in infrastructure and technology. This trend is particularly beneficial for smaller airlines and those operating in regions with limited MRO facilities. The growing emphasis on MaaS reflects the broader industry move towards more efficient and scalable business models that can adapt to the dynamic nature of the aviation sector. Key Drivers of the MRO Market The growth of the Aircraft MRO market is driven by several key factors. First and foremost is the expanding global fleet size. As more aircraft enter service, the demand for maintenance, repair, and overhaul services increases correspondingly. The rising number of air passengers and the subsequent increase in flight hours necessitate regular maintenance to ensure safety and compliance with regulatory standards. Additionally, aging aircraft require more frequent and extensive maintenance, further fueling the demand for MRO services. Economic growth in emerging markets is also contributing to the expansion of the aviation sector, thereby driving the MRO market. Technological advancements are another major driver of the MRO market. Innovations in aircraft design and materials, such as the use of composite materials and advanced avionics, require specialized maintenance expertise and equipment. The introduction of new-generation aircraft with sophisticated systems and components necessitates ongoing training and investment in advanced diagnostic tools and techniques. Furthermore, regulatory requirements related to aircraft safety and maintenance standards are becoming increasingly stringent. Compliance with these regulations demands continuous investments in MRO capabilities and adherence to best practices, ensuring that aircraft remain airworthy and meet safety standards. Cost efficiency is also a significant driver in the MRO market. Airlines are constantly seeking ways to reduce operational costs and enhance profitability. Efficient MRO services help airlines achieve these goals by minimizing aircraft downtime and optimizing maintenance schedules. Predictive maintenance, enabled by data analytics and digital technologies, allows for timely identification and resolution of potential issues, reducing the likelihood of costly repairs and unscheduled maintenance events. Additionally, the trend towards outsourcing MRO services to specialized providers allows airlines to leverage economies of scale and access advanced maintenance capabilities without incurring significant capital expenditures. Market Challenges Despite its growth prospects, the Aircraft MRO market faces several challenges. One of the primary challenges is the high cost of maintenance operations. The investment required for advanced diagnostic tools, specialized equipment, and skilled labor is substantial. Additionally, the increasing complexity of modern aircraft systems necessitates continuous training and upskilling of maintenance personnel, further adding to operational costs. Another significant challenge is the shortage of skilled labor. The demand for experienced technicians and engineers often exceeds supply, leading to potential delays and increased labor costs. The industry must address this talent gap to ensure the availability of qualified personnel to meet the growing maintenance needs. Regulatory compliance is another challenge for the MRO market. Aircraft maintenance is subject to stringent regulations and standards set by aviation authorities worldwide. Compliance with these regulations requires significant investments in quality control, documentation, and certification processes. Any lapses in compliance can result in severe penalties and operational disruptions. Moreover, the global nature of the aviation industry means that MRO providers must navigate a complex regulatory landscape, with varying requirements in different regions. Ensuring consistent compliance across multiple jurisdictions can be resource-intensive and challenging. Furthermore, the MRO market is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for market share. The presence of established companies and new entrants intensifies competition, driving the need for continuous innovation and differentiation. MRO providers must invest in advanced technologies, efficient processes, and customer-centric solutions to stay ahead in the market. Additionally, geopolitical factors, economic uncertainties, and fluctuating fuel prices can impact the aviation industry, influencing the demand for MRO services. Advanced Aerial Mobility Market Overview The Advanced Aerial Mobility (AAM) market is revolutionizing transportation with the development of next-generation airborne solutions designed for urban, regional, and freight mobility. AAM encompasses electric vertical takeoff and landing (eVTOL) aircraft, autonomous drones, and hybrid-powered air taxis that are transforming the way people and goods move. With rapid urbanization and increasing congestion in major cities, the demand for alternative mobility solutions is surging. Governments and private players are heavily investing in AAM to create safer, sustainable, and efficient transportation networks. Technological advancements in artificial intelligence, battery efficiency, and lightweight materials are accelerating the deployment of aerial mobility solutions. Regulatory bodies worldwide are working toward airspace integration and safety guidelines to ensure seamless operations. As infrastructure and public acceptance grow, the market is projected to experience significant expansion, with commercial air taxi services, drone deliveries, and emergency response applications emerging as key areas of development. Throughout 2024, the Advanced Aerial Mobility market has seen a surge in investments and pilot projects across various global cities. Several eVTOL developers have progressed toward commercial certification, with regulatory agencies like the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) and the European Union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) working on establishing operational guidelines. Strategic partnerships between aerospace companies and urban planners have intensified to develop vertiports and supporting infrastructure. The year has also witnessed breakthroughs in battery technology, leading to extended flight ranges and reduced charging times for electric aerial vehicles. Urban air mobility services have begun limited-scale testing in major metropolitan areas, providing insights into consumer acceptance and operational challenges. Additionally, cargo drone applications have expanded, with logistics providers integrating autonomous aerial vehicles into supply chains. Military and defense sectors have also shown increasing interest in AAM technologies for surveillance, reconnaissance, and rapid deployment missions. Despite these advancements, concerns around regulatory frameworks, safety, and noise pollution continue to be addressed to facilitate widespread adoption. Looking forward to 2025 and beyond, the Advanced Aerial Mobility market is poised for large-scale commercialization, with multiple eVTOL aircraft manufacturers expected to receive full operational approval. Urban air mobility networks will expand as major cities integrate aerial transport into existing public transit systems. The rise of autonomous flight technology will significantly reduce pilot dependency, making AAM more accessible and cost-effective. Advances in hydrogen fuel cells and next-generation battery systems will enhance energy efficiency, increasing flight durations and lowering operational costs. The establishment of vertiport networks will become a critical factor in ensuring smooth takeoff and landing operations, with governments and private investors accelerating infrastructure development. Emerging markets in Asia-Pacific and the Middle East are expected to become key adopters of aerial mobility due to increasing smart city initiatives and urban expansion. Collaboration between AAM stakeholders and telecom providers will further improve airspace communication, enhancing safety and navigation. As the ecosystem matures, aerial mobility solutions will redefine short-haul transportation, logistics, and emergency response capabilities on a global scale.
